U.S. patent number D699,205 [Application Number D/459,926] was granted by the patent office on 2014-02-11 for television receiver.
This patent grant is currently assigned to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d.. The grantee listed for this patent is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d.. Invention is credited to Su-An Choi, Eui-Seok Kim.

Description
FIG. 1 is a perspective view of a television receiver, showing our
new design;
FIG. 2 is a front view thereof;
FIG. 3 is a rear view thereof;
FIG. 4 is a left-side view thereof;
FIG. 5 is a right-side view thereof;
FIG. 6 is a top plan view thereof;
FIG. 7 is a bottom plan view thereof;
FIG. 8 is a rear perspective view thereof;
FIG. 9 is a second left-side view thereof, in which a display part
of the television receiver rotates to a first position to
illustrate an alternate position;
FIG. 10 is a third left-side view thereof; in which a display part
of the television receiver rotates to a second position to
illustrate another alternate position;
FIG. 11 is an enlarged view taken from FIG. 3; and,
FIG. 12 is another enlarged view taken from FIG. 3.
The dot-dash broken lines encircling portions of the claimed design
that are illustrated in the enlargements form no part of the
claimed design.
